Field hockey team reaches Final Four in thrilling season
In a recent government meeting, officials highlighted significant achievements in local sports, showcasing the community's vibrant athletic culture. The field hockey team has made an impressive run to the final four, a feat celebrated by fans who attended their games. The football team concluded their season with a victory in a consolation game and is gearing up for their traditional senior night, scheduled for Thanksgiving, which has generated excitement among players and supporters alike.

Additionally, the dolphin robotics team has triumphed in the overall Cape League tournament, earning recognition for their outstanding performance. These accomplishments reflect the dedication and talent present in the community's youth sports programs, fostering a sense of pride and unity among residents.
